LEXINGTON, Ky. (WKYT) - The UK women's basketball team achieved another milestone this week, reaching a No. 4 ranking in the latest USA Today Coaches Poll. It's the highest ranking in program history.
"I'm so impressed with this team and how they're approaching their preparations for each and every game," coach Matthew Mitchell said of his Wildcats.
UK (16-1, 4-0) is riding a school-record 17-game winning streak which ties Duke for the nation's longest active winning streak. UK's 33-game home winning streak is the longest in school history and ranks No. 2 nationally behind top-ranked Baylor which has won 48 in a row at home.
"The key now, it's so early in the season, there's so many games left in the conference season, is to keep that focus and keep doing a great job preparing for each game," Mitchell said. "Then things like a high ranking, championships and a Final Four will take care of themselves."
The Wildcats, ranked fifth in the AP Poll, travel to Columbia, S.C. on Thursday, to take on No. 18 South Carolina
